What is early detection or screening (screening) of a type of cancer?

Early detection or screening for cancer is the process of finding a certain type of cancer at an early stage even before he can cause any symptom. In some types of cancer, your doctor can evaluate which group of people has increased risk of developing a specific type of cancer because of family history, because of diseases that already had or because of the habits that have, like smoking, consume alcohol beverages or high-fat diet.

This is called risk factors and people who have these factors belong to a risk group. For these people, the doctor may suggest a particular test or test for early detection of cancer and what that should be repeated frequently this test or exam. For most cancers, the earlier (as earlier) cancer is diagnosed, the greater the chance of fighting the disease. (more…)
